Zainab Abbas, a Pakistani presenter covering the Cricket World Cup in India, has left the country following backlash over alleged derogatory posts on social media. Abbas, who was part of the International Cricket Council's (ICC) digital team covering the event, left on Monday amidst claims that she was forced to go. However, an ICC spokesperson stated that she had left for personal reasons. The tense relations between India and Pakistan, who are set to play a match on Saturday, have further escalated the situation. A lawyer in Delhi lodged a police complaint against Abbas last week for her alleged old tweets, leading to a significant backlash on social media. The complaint accused her of posting derogatory and provocative posts mocking India and the Hindu religion. Screenshots of the posts, which have since been deleted, were shared on social media in both India and Pakistan. While some users criticized Abbas, others defended her and questioned the authenticity of the posts shared in her name.
